I'm sure we've all noticed the changes made, and I'm aware that majority of us are in disagreement with it. Deactivation is not the solution here. Quotev got rid of the feed, messages, and groups, with the knowledge that it may have been the only feature some of you used. That being said, they were willing to sacrifice you as a user in exchange for the update.
I don't work for quotev, I can't promise anything, but if you would like even a chance at old quotev, I think the solution lies within our stories and quizzes.
Quotev has stated that "these features have become increasingly less beneficial to the main purpose of the platform." We can only assume that because stories and quizzes have not been targeted with the recent update, that those are main purposes hinted. The update, therefore, is meant to push these towards the forefront of the site. By targeting both stories and quizzes, we show Quotev that we do not support the new update and will not aid them in pushing those foward at the cost of older features such as recent activities, messages, groups, and group search.
